About the role
Are you a highly motivated person who is passionate about helping young people thrive? Are you committed to helping our students achieve their full potential? Do you want to join us on our journey to becoming an outstanding school? If so, this could be the job for you.
We are seeking to appoint an energetic, enthusiastic and inspirational Receptionist who will be the first point of contact for visitors and callers to the school. You will have excellent inter-personal skills, work calmly under pressure and have a professional appearance.
It is essential that the person for this role is organised, able to multi task and have a ‘can do’ approach to work, as no two days are the same.
Applicants should also have an excellent working knowledge of a busy work environment and good communication skills are essential.
